首页
学习
活动
专区
圈层
工具
发布
社区首页 >问答首页 >ORA-01722:更新中的无效编号异常

ORA-01722:更新中的无效编号异常
EN

Stack Overflow用户
提问于 2015-08-22 17:49:20
回答 1查看 1K关注 0票数 0

我在java中执行此更新查询。

String sql="update book_details set book_inv=book_inv-1 where BOOKISBN=?

和得到

java.sql.SQLSyntaxErrorException: ORA-01722:无效编号异常

EN

回答 1

Stack Overflow用户

发布于 2015-08-22 17:57:41

在快速搜索ORA-01722之后,我猜想oracles sql解析器正试图将book_inv转换为表达式"book_inv-1“中的一个数字,也许它就像将其更改为book_inv - 1一样简单。

票数 0
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/32159060

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档